About

The Bachelor of Arts with Honours in International Relations at the University of Nottingham Malaysia offers a comprehensive exploration of global political, social, and economic dynamics. This three-year, full-time programme equips students with critical insights into international politics, diplomacy, and governance. Key modules such as International Security, Global Political Economy, and Diplomacy allow students to understand the evolution of the international system and the power distribution among global actors. With a strong emphasis on research, students develop analytical skills and can undertake independent research projects on global issues. The programme also provides opportunities for studying at the UK and Ningbo campuses, ensuring a global academic experience. Graduates gain essential skills in critical thinking, communication, and problem-solving, preparing them for careers in international organisations, government, NGOs, and academia, with a practical approach to addressing complex global challenges.

Admissions

Intakes

Entry Requirements

Admissions Criteria:

  • A Level: BCC (excluding Critical Thinking and General Studies)

  • IB Diploma: 24 points overall

  • STPM: BC+C+, excluding Pengajian Am

  • UEC: 3 B3s and 2 B4s (excluding Bahasa Malaysia and Chinese Language)

  • Australian Year 12: ATAR 78, with relevant subjects considered

  • Ontario Secondary School Diploma (OSSD): 75% average across 6 subjects

  • Canadian Secondary School Diplomas: Assessed based on university’s requirements

  • Gaokao (NCEE) and Senior High School Diploma (China): 68% average in Gaokao, 70% overall in Senior High School Diploma

  • Senior School Certificate Examination (CBSE) / Indian School Certificate (CISCE) - Class XII: 75% average from best 4 subjects (excluding local language, Environmental Education, general studies, and Physical Education)

  • Advanced Placement (AP): 4, 3, 3 in relevant subjects

  • Diploma - Local Institutions: Entry to Year 2, GPA 3.0 out of 4.0 and good grades in relevant subjects

  • Foundation - Local Institutions: Acceptance at School’s discretion, GPA 3.0 out of 4.0

  • Nottingham's Foundation Programme: Successful completion required

  • BA International Relations with a Language: No prior knowledge of the selected language as a minor

English Language Proficiency:

  • IELTS (Academic): 6.5 overall, no less than 6.0 in each element

  • TOEFL (iBT): 90 overall, minimum 19 in Writing & Listening, 20 in Reading, 22 in Speaking

  • PTE (Academic): 71 overall, no less than 65 in each element

  • GCE A Level English Language or English Literature: Grade C

  • GCE AS Level English Language or English Literature: Grade C

  • SPM: CEFR Level B2

  • GCSE O-Level: Grade C / 4

  • IGCSE (First Language): Grade C / 4

  • IGCSE (Second Language): Grade B / 6

  • MUET: Band 4.5

  • UEC: Grade A2

  • IB English A1 or A2 (Standard or Higher Level): 4 points

  • IB English B (Higher Level): 4 points

  • IB English B (Standard Level): 5 points

  • OSSD English (ENG3U/ENG4U): 75% (No fast-track route)

  • CBSE/CISCE Class XII or X: 75% overall (confirmation of English as medium of instruction required)

Additional Information:

  • IELTS, TOEFL, and PTE results must be less than 2 years old

  • IELTS One Skill Retake is accepted

  • IELTS Academic Online, TOEFL iBT Home Edition, and PTE Academic Online are not accepted

  • MUET results are valid for 5 years

  • OSSD English (ENG3U/ENG4U) accepted only if all 30 credits were completed in standard OSSD courses (no credit exemptions)

  • CBSE/CISCE Class XII or X English accepted only with confirmation of English as the medium of instruction throughout schooling

Curriculum

Year 1: Core Modules:

  • Approaches to Global Politics

  • Governing the World: Introduction to the International System

  • Introduction to ASEAN Politics

  • Perspectives on Malaysian Politics

  • Theory and Practice of Diplomacy

Optional Modules:

  • Beginners French or Spanish* (International Relations with language students only)

  • Business Economics


Year 2: Core Modules:

  • Global Political Economy and International Development

  • International Relations of the Asia Pacific

  • International Security

Optional Modules:

  • Comparative Politics

  • Designing International Relations Research

  • Intermediate French or Spanish* (International Relations with language students only)

  • Political Communication, Public Relations, and Propaganda


Year 3: Core Modules:

  • Dissertation: Politics, History, and International Relations (for non-language students)

  • Dissertation: Politics, History, and International Relations (for language students)

Optional Modules:

  • Advanced French or Spanish* (International Relations with language students only)

  • Food, Hunger, and Development

  • Nationalism and the State: Themes and Perspectives from Contemporary Southeast Asia

  • Policy and Persuasion

  • Politics and International Relations of the Middle East

  • Regionalism in World Politics: The Case of ASEAN
